This was interesting. I didn't like the art at all (except the covers), but I thought the story was entertaining. I never really understood what da Vinci's intentions for Salai. I wasn't sure if he was meant to be a lover or a son - or both (ew...).

If you like period pieces and comics I would say definitely give it a try.
